As the name implies, water-based coating is a kind of coating with water as solvent or dispersion medium. Water-based coating can be divided into three categories: water-soluble coating, water dilution coating and water dispersion coating, which is often called latex coating.
Water based coatings are widely used in the industry. All the interior and exterior wall coatings, water-based metallic coatings, water-based fluorocarbon coatings, water-borne water-based multi-color paints, automobile paints, etc. have corresponding water-based paint products. A. advantages of water-based coating
★ the water-based coating uses water as the dispersing medium and only uses a small amount of low toxic alcohol ether organic solvent, which is safe, environmentally friendly and resource-saving, eliminates the risk of fire during construction, and is conducive to reducing air pollution.
★ the water-based coating has very good adaptability to the material surface. It can also be applied in wet environment, with strong adhesion.
★ water based paint containers and tools can be cleaned with water, and unused paint can be stored in a cool place, which saves paint resources and reduces the consumption of cleaning solvents.
★ the electrophoretic coating of water-based coating is uniform and well leveled. The small gap and corner can be coated with a certain thickness of coating, which is convenient for construction and has good protective performance.
